Listed below are programs for which the WDS seeks sponsorship. All contributions will be accepted on a first-come basis. Unrestricted grants are greatly appreciated.
Currently, some programs are fully supported by industry sponsors. These programs include the Mentorship Program, Annual and Semi-annual Networking Reception, and the Career Development Awards.
* A named sponsorship requires a minimum commitment of three years.
Annual Luncheon Business Meeting
Help to offset the luncheon costs to include guest speakers, decorations, music, food, A/V equipment, etc. This is our signature meeting and is the key function for the WDS.

International Travel Grants
Each grant will provide support for international women dermatologists to attend the WDS Annual Meeting Luncheon and the AAD Annual Meeting. These grants will be provided to international dermatologists who demonstrate financial need.

Practice Enhancement Receptions
Two times per year, often in conjunction with the AAD meetings, WDS hosts a Practice Enhancement Reception where members have the opportunity to view the office layout and equipment of a local physician with a successful practice. As sponsor for this event, you will have the chance to meet many WDS members in all stages of their careers.
Member Renewal Retreat Weekend
Every other year, the WDS hosts a Renewal Retreat Weekend where members are invited to spend a weekend learning new skills, interacting with members and fostering good will. Financial support is offered to WDS residents to attend the retreat.
Third-year Resident Sponsorship to WDS Luncheon Meeting
WDS would like to encourage third-year dermatology residents to attend the WDS Luncheon meeting. Sponsorship will assist us in providing this opportunity.
WDS Individual and Regional Networking Receptions
In addition to our main receptions, we would like to reach out individually as WDS members to network with future members on a smaller scale, such as small networking receptions in their homes or one-on-one meetings (lunch or dinner). A grant is needed to facilitate this new outreach program.

Mentorship - Dermik
The WDS Mentorship Program has been one of the key programs through the years. This program awards residents and junior faculty members the opportunity to develop their professional skills in dermatology by spending time with a mentor. The program was developed to enhance mentoring relationships and leadership potential in candidates.

Annual and Semi-Annual Networking Receptions - Ortho Neutrogena
The WDS hosts Networking Receptions in conjunction with the American Academy of Dermatology's Annual Meeting in the spring and at the Summer Academy Meeting. It is a wonderful opportunity for members to interact and guests to learn more about the WDS.
Career Development Awards - Galderma
This award provides financial support for members (minimum of 3 years post-residency membership required) to acquire specific new skills to enhance their professional development in dermatology, in medical aspects or financial areas.

Medical Student Awareness Awards - Stiefel
This new award program, to be initiated in 2005, will give medical students at institutions without dermatology departments, the opportunity to explore the field of dermatology at medical school without dermatology faculty.

The mission of the Womens Dermatologic Society is to help women in dermatology realize and fulfill their greatest potential by striving to:
- Foster, promote and support women’s issues in dermatology;
- Identify, train, and recognize women leaders in dermatology;
- Provide a forum for developing relationships through mentoring and building of coalitions;
- Provide a forum for the exchange of ideas and research relevant to women’s issues;
- Promote the highest possible standards of ethics, support of research, patient care, patient education and public education.
